Abstract
The invention relates to a thermal insulation board, in particular to a halogen-free flame-retardant type thermal insulation board. The halogen-free flame-retardant type thermal insulation board is sequentially composed of a thermal insulation layer, a flame-retardant layer and a protective layer from inside to outside. The thermal insulation layer is a glass fiber mat thermal insulation layer, the flame-retardant layer is a halogen-free foamed polypropylene flame-retardant layer, and the protective layer is an aluminum foil layer. The thickness of the glass fiber mat thermal insulation layer is 2-4mm, the thickness of the halogen-free foamed polypropylene flame-retardant layer is 6-8mm, and the thickness of the aluminum foil layer is 0.01-0.02mm. The halogen-free flame-retardant type thermal insulation board has the advantages that the effects of thermal insulation and flame retardancy are good, the flame-retardant layer does not contain halogens, and therefore environmental protection is facilitated.

The specific embodiment
Below in conjunction with accompanying drawing principle of the present invention and feature are described, institute gives an actual example and only is used for explaining the present invention, is not for limiting scope of the present invention.
As shown in Figure 1, a kind of halogen-free flame-retardant warming plate, it is characterized in that, formed by insulation layer, flame-retardant layer and overcoat successively from inside to outside that described insulation layer is that glass mat insulation layer 1, described flame-retardant layer are that Halogen expanded polypropylene flame-retardant layer 2, described overcoat are aluminium foil layers 3.
Described glass mat insulation layer 1 thickness is 2-4mm.
Described Halogen expanded polypropylene flame-retardant layer 2 thickness are 6-8mm.
Described aluminium foil layer 3 thickness are 0.01-0.02mm.
Wherein said Halogen expanded polypropylene flame-retardant layer 2 comprises that following raw material makes: 100 weight portion polypropylene, 30 weight portion antimony oxides, 20 weight portion red phosphorus.
